    CRS 3 MKVI Patrol Boat Crews conducts TOWEX during Unit Level Training

    171206-N-NT795-321 SAN DIEGO (Dec. 6, 2017) Electronics Technician 2nd Class Brian Pflanz, assigned to Coastal Riverine Squadron (CRS) 3 connects the shackle to a towing padeye aboard MKVI patrol boat during towing exercise as part of unit level training conducted by CRS 3 command training team. CRS provides a core capability to defend designated high value assets throughout the green and blue-water environment and providing deployable Adaptive Force Packages (AFP) worldwide in an integrated, joint and combined theater of operations.
